Transaction 72c267205ed1645339eb43a2c72927799219a2db748aaa7408eec68fabcccafc

1 Input
2 Outputs
  • 72c267205ed1645339eb43a2c72927799219a2db748aaa7408eec68fabcccafc:0
  • value  6045600
    address  3DCrE7418xNGKBu3s4yvQ8QygfK9dj8cYg
  • 72c267205ed1645339eb43a2c72927799219a2db748aaa7408eec68fabcccafc:1
  • value  57459449
    address  1PTdmrft1q6Tx5CSdSHDaSbDKp65j7w17V